PLANTATION, Fla., May 29,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Alliance Entertainment Holding Corporation (Nasdaq: AENT) (“Alliance” or the “Company”), a premier distributor and fulfillment partner of entertainment and pop culture collectibles, today announced the appointment of Robert Oram as Executive Vice President. A 30-year home entertainment industry veteran, Oram will oversee Alliance’s filmed entertainment sales and distribution efforts. He will be responsible for driving performance, which includes the Company’s exclusive distribution agreement with Paramount Home Entertainment, enhancing retail execution, and accelerating sales growth in high-value collectible formats. His appointment reflects Alliance’s continued investment in operational excellence and category leadership in collectibles distribution.
“As a proven leader with a deep understanding of what drives performance in today’s home entertainment market, Rob is an all-star addition to the Alliance leadership team,” said Jeff Walker, CEO of Alliance Entertainment. “His decades of experience, deep industry relationships, and proven leadership at Paramount make him uniquely positioned to add value, and his experience delivering results in a dynamic retail landscape will be key as we scale our collectible film formats and deepen our retail impact.”
Oram most recently served as Head of Domestic Sales and Trade Marketing at Paramount Pictures Home Entertainment, where he led strategic retail partnerships and consistently delivered strong category performance.
“I’m honored to join Alliance Entertainment at such a pivotal time,” said Oram. “As demand continues to grow for premium film formats, I see a tremendous opportunity to build on the company’s leadership and deliver even greater value to our studio partners and retail customers. Alliance’s commitment to the collector experience and its unmatched scale in distribution position us to drive meaningful growth in the category.”
Oram’s appointment supports Alliance’s mission to lead at the intersection of entertainment and collectibles — delivering exclusive content, premium formats, and scalable fulfillment solutions that meet the evolving needs of fans, studios, and retailers. As physical media experiences renewed demand, Alliance is doubling down on the infrastructure, talent, and partnerships that set it apart in a growing, multi-billion-dollar market.
About Alliance Entertainment
Alliance Entertainment (NASDAQ: AENT) is a premier distributor and fulfillment partner for the entertainment and pop culture collectibles industry. With more than 325,000 unique in-stock SKUs — including over 57,300 exclusive titles across compact discs, vinyl LPs, DVDs, Blu-rays, and video games — Alliance offers the largest selection of physical media in the market. Our vast catalog also includes licensed merchandise, toys, retro gaming products, and collectibles, serving over 35,000 retail locations and powering e-commerce fulfillment for leading retailers. Leveraging decades of operational expertise, exclusive licensing partnerships, and a capital-light, scalable infrastructure, Alliance is a trusted partner to the world’s top entertainment brands and retailers.
